The VORTEX presents the world premiere of A Perfect Robot by Sarah Saltwick, playing for 4 weeks in January and February 2017.
Imagine if you could shape the perfect companion. Mollybot is the first step: an artificial intelligence designed to anticipate your needs and desires, to give you the best companionship money can buy. However, Diego, Mollybot’s creator, locked her near-human mind away behind a firewall and disappeared. Deep inside her circuitry and aided by the ghost of Alan Turing, Mollybot works to free herself. Setting Mollybot free means diving into heartbreak, loss, and what it means to be human.
The cast features Amelia Turner as Mollybot, Joey Hood as Alan Turing, Jesus I. Valles as Diego, Trey Deason as George, Andreá Smith as Daisy, and Sarah Danko as Maddie.
Directed by Rudy Ramirez. Scenic Design by Ann Marie Gordon. Lighting Design by Patrick Anthony. Costume Design by Pam Fletcher Friday. Sound Design by David DeMaris. Movement coaching by Sandie Donzica. Stage Management by Tamara L. Farley.
